1. A method for forming a situational network and providing supplemental information comprising:
maintaining a database of a plurality of user nodes and multi-dimensional node-to-node links characterizing relationships between the plurality of user nodes via dimensions in a multi-dimensional information network;
obtaining an indication of an occurrence of a situation;
forming the situational network as a subset of the multi-dimensional information network based at least in part on the situation by:
establishing an event node corresponding to the situation, wherein the event node is discoverable to each respective user device of a plurality of user devices associated with the plurality of user nodes by browsing a data feed provided based on the database and wherein the event node contains information pertinent to the situation;
creating a first subset of the plurality of user nodes based on a determination that the first subset of the plurality of user nodes is associated with devices that are in geographic proximity to the situation;
presenting the information pertinent to the situation to devices associated with the first subset of the plurality of user nodes;
joining at least a first node of the first subset of the plurality of user nodes to the event node based on interaction with the presented information pertinent to the situation;
receiving an indication of the supplemental information;
analyzing the database that comprises the multi-dimensional node-to-node links to identify a second node included in the database that is connected via at least one dimension in the multi-dimensional information network to a third node of the database, wherein the at least one dimension is indicative of potential interest in the situation;
providing to a device associated with the second node the supplemental information; and
in response to interacting with the supplemental information, causing a redirection of a web browser application operating on the device associated with the second node to a webpage containing information related to the situation.
